diff mbox series

[next] misc: bcm-vk: avoid -Wflex-array-member-not-at-end warning

Message ID Z9Nd4AmgrQDiK1Gn@kspp (mailing list archive)
State New
Headers show
Series [next] misc: bcm-vk: avoid -Wflex-array-member-not-at-end warning | expand

Commit Message

Gustavo A. R. Silva March 13, 2025, 10:36 p.m. UTC
Fix the following warning by removing unused flex-array member
`data` in `struct bcm_vk_peer_log`:

drivers/misc/bcm-vk/bcm_vk.h:415:32: warning: structure containing a flexible array member is not at the end of another structure [-Wflex-array-member-not-at-end]

Signed-off-by: Gustavo A. R. Silva <gustavoars@kernel.org>
---
 drivers/misc/bcm-vk/bcm_vk.h | 1 -
 1 file changed, 1 deletion(-)

Comments

Scott Branden March 14, 2025, 12:04 a.m. UTC | #1
looks fine

On 2025-03-13 15:36, Gustavo A. R. Silva wrote:
> Fix the following warning by removing unused flex-array member
> `data` in `struct bcm_vk_peer_log`:
> 
> drivers/misc/bcm-vk/bcm_vk.h:415:32: warning: structure containing a flexible array member is not at the end of another structure [-Wflex-array-member-not-at-end]
> 
> Signed-off-by: Gustavo A. R. Silva <gustavoars@kernel.org>
Acked-by: Scott Branden <scott.branden@broadcom.com>
> ---
>   drivers/misc/bcm-vk/bcm_vk.h | 1 -
>   1 file changed, 1 deletion(-)
> 
> diff --git a/drivers/misc/bcm-vk/bcm_vk.h b/drivers/misc/bcm-vk/bcm_vk.h
> index 386884c2a263..9344c2366a4b 100644
> --- a/drivers/misc/bcm-vk/bcm_vk.h
> +++ b/drivers/misc/bcm-vk/bcm_vk.h
> @@ -311,7 +311,6 @@ struct bcm_vk_peer_log {
>   	u32 wr_idx;
>   	u32 buf_size;
>   	u32 mask;
> -	char data[];
>   };
>   
>   /* max buf size allowed */
Gustavo A. R. Silva March 14, 2025, 12:49 a.m. UTC | #2
On 14/03/25 10:34, Scott Branden wrote:
> looks fine
> 
> On 2025-03-13 15:36, Gustavo A. R. Silva wrote:
>> Fix the following warning by removing unused flex-array member
>> `data` in `struct bcm_vk_peer_log`:
>>
>> drivers/misc/bcm-vk/bcm_vk.h:415:32: warning: structure containing a flexible array member is not at the end of another structure [-Wflex-array-member-not-at- 
>> end]
>>
>> Signed-off-by: Gustavo A. R. Silva <gustavoars@kernel.org>
> Acked-by: Scott Branden <scott.branden@broadcom.com>

Thanks! :)

--
Gustavo
diff mbox series

Patch

diff --git a/drivers/misc/bcm-vk/bcm_vk.h b/drivers/misc/bcm-vk/bcm_vk.h
index 386884c2a263..9344c2366a4b 100644
--- a/drivers/misc/bcm-vk/bcm_vk.h
+++ b/drivers/misc/bcm-vk/bcm_vk.h
@@ -311,7 +311,6 @@  struct bcm_vk_peer_log {
 	u32 wr_idx;
 	u32 buf_size;
 	u32 mask;
-	char data[];
 };
 
 /* max buf size allowed */